# Build Provenance: Incremental Rebuilds on Mosswire

Quick primer: Mosswire only rebuilds pages whose content hash changed, so "why didn't my page update?" usually means the source hash matched. Every incremental run writes a provenance record — which inputs, which template version, which cache entries it reused. If output looks stale, don't nuke the cache first; check the provenance log. Each record is keyed by the token that appears below.

build token for fafof-tageg: htk21_f30a3062ec5a0972b3bbf

Handover: Larkfield partner SFTP drop. Marit, before you sign off on this, note that the drop host rotates its host key quarterly; verify against the Quillgate registry first. Ingest jobs retry three times, then quarantine files to the holding share. If the service account is ever locked, recovery requires the passphrase that follows directly below this note.

strongbox words: gilmir-briion-oliok-eliion

INTERNAL MEMO — Finance Team Only

Re: Term Sheet from Caldrey Systems

Caldrey's revised term sheet arrived Tuesday. Key points: a three-year supply commitment, volume rebates tiered at 8% and 12%, and an exclusivity clause covering the Velmora product line. Lena Harwick has flagged the exclusivity language as potentially restrictive given our pipeline with other partners. Please model cash impact under both tiers before Friday's review. Our position going into negotiations is noted below.

board note of kahag-baguf: The finance team signed off on a budget of $419.2 million for Project Gorvan.

**Q: Why is the first request to a Fernhop handler slow?**

A: That's a cold start — the runtime provisions a fresh sandbox, which adds one to four seconds. It's expected after deploys or idle periods, not an outage. Tell customers subsequent requests will be fast. Warm-pool settings and tuning guidance are documented on the page below.

wiki page, kahog-hahig: https://vault.zemvargrid.internal/display/deploy/repo/settings/merge_requests/job/settings/6f3b933774dbc5320a4daa18